> I'd agree with Eli that the proposed text sounds a bit like history, but it
> documents some important points:
> 
> - That you can type CLI commands into MI, and this is not longer considered
>   to work just by accident
> - That typing CLI command has the same effect as -interpreter-exec console
> - That CLI command don't produce async notifications
> 
> Those points are important to have documented, IMO.

I agree.
